The servant of God never stops serving God until He calls him or her home. Elijah teaches us how we can stay active and useful in serving the Lord all of our days. He believed and embraced the promises of God before he actually saw them fulfilled. As a result of his active faith, the people proclaimed, "The Lord He is God!" May we be like Elijah and live our faith, in a promise keeping God.
